Output 6ed45344f971249f447d9e559b35c7158d2e95deec36ba89ac8445901f80c34b:27

value
3664608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333ada7af004ecbd87786f3576c538cda4eb8a6c OP_EQUAL
address
MCa3CRSHd2xv3eqgygpCKbGvdmbQ81ZQ91
transaction
6ed45344f971249f447d9e559b35c7158d2e95deec36ba89ac8445901f80c34b
spent
true